ESR Analysis on the Ozone Enhanced Photocatalytic Activity of Aqueous Nanosized Titanium Dioxide Suspensions

Abstract: The reaction activities of UV,O3,TiO2/O3,TiO2/UV/O2,UV/O3 and TiO2/UV/O3 six different processes were tested in aqueous or dimethylsulfoxide (DMSO) suspensions using elec-tron spin resonance (ESR) technique with 5,5-dimethyl-1-pyrroline N-oxide (DMPO) spin trap, in the meantime,the effect of different reaction time,amount of catalyst used and dissolved oxygen on the formation of·OH and·O2- in TiO2/UV/O3 process were discussed.Result showed that the concentration of·OH and·O2- increased obviously by adding ozone.The relative intensity of DM-PO-·OH and DMPO-·O2- in six different conditions was TiO2/UV/O3>TiO2/UV/O2>UV/O3>UV>TiO2/O3>O3 and TiO2/UV/O3≈TiO2/UV/O2>TiO2/O3>UV>UV/O3>O3,respec-tively.At last,the DMPO-·O3- was successfully detected in TiO2/UV/O3 process.

Key words: titanium dioxide, photocatalysis, ozone, ESR, radical
